Unfortunately its come time to sell my car, this really is a reluctant sale, however I need the money to move out.

The car has been completely rebuilt less than a year ago. It has a fully re-build a reconditioned Williams engine. I bought an accident damaged Williams and used that along with a mint Clio shell to build this project. The car really is as new and I have receipts for around £30K now. I'm a perfectionist and got very carried away ensuring only the best parts were used in this car.


Exterior:
Full Maxi wide arch body kit including both front and rear bumpers, front and rear arches and side skirts. Body’s been fully smoothed including locks, aerial, bump strips, badges and fuel cap. Williams bonnet. Sprayed in a custom colour, black with a blue flip (turns dark blue when the suns on it).
18” lenso wheels.

Engine:
2.0l Williams fully rebuild and slightly tuned only 2000 miles ago, work includes:
Piper fast road cams,
Piper vernier pulleys,
Polished head,
Lighted and balanced crank,
Lightened and balanced Flywheel,
New group A clutch,
New crankshaft bearings,
New piston rings,
New camshaft bearings,
New water pump,
All new seals including up rated head gasket,
New cam belt and auxiliary belt,
New tensioners and followers,
Recondition alternator and starter motor,
All new plastic engine covers from Renault,
Reconditioned gearbox,

Suspension and brakes:
Williams rear axel and brakes,
New from Renault Williams front sub frame,
New front Williams lower wing arms,
Williams front calliper with over sized drilled and grooved discs,
Koni front coilovers,
Gaz fully adjustable rear shocks,

Interior:
Front Sparco seats and rears re-trimmed to match,
Interior fully smoothed and sprayed black,
7” wide screen mouled where oil dials used to be,
Oil dials moulded into glove box,
Williams carpet and mats,
Williams dials,

I'm sure i've missed lots of parts of the list but I hope it gives you an idea.
